Output 656e68882c50dbc48d4fa9d612f21bf34d92c4903e06ba09337b3c26517ab932:0

value
999138
script pubkey
OP_0 OP_PUSHBYTES_20 feb38ab2988aedcabb78e40597f1cee8f8c287a1
address
tb1ql6ec4v5c3tku4wmcusze0uwwaruv9papxg9du5
transaction
656e68882c50dbc48d4fa9d612f21bf34d92c4903e06ba09337b3c26517ab932
confirmations
67004
spent
true